Punchbowl (7249) is a coastal town in regional Tasmania. It lies around 159 km from Hobart by road. The locality is part of the Launceston statistical area. It is administered by Launceston.
According to the 2021 Census, Punchbowl has a population of 491 with a median age of 34. The median weekly household income is $1,233, below the TAS average. The unemployment rate is 8.9%, higher than the TAS average. The Indigenous population is 31 (6.3% of residents).
Housing in Punchbowl includes a median weekly rent of $278, median monthly mortgage repayment of $1,105, with 218 total dwellings. Housing costs in the area sit below the TAS average. Rental properties account for 41.5% of dwellings.
On the SEIFA Index of Relative Socio-economic Advantage and Disadvantage, Punchbowl scores in decile 2 out of 10, which is well below the national average.
